#BlackPanther: Ever Wondered what Wakandans Eat? Here’s what Nigerian-American Author Nnedi Okorafor thinks | BN Cusine
Nnedi Okorafor is a Nigerian-American writer of fantasy and science fiction for both children and adults. One of her recent books is “Black Panther: Long Live the King“ and BuzzFeed’s Tasty cooking platform teamed up with her for Black History Month to come up with a “Wakandan” dish.
Nnedi and Tasty collaborated to pull inspiration from East African cuisine to create a unique dish – Wakandan Jeweled Vegetable Pilau with Berbere Braised Lamb.
